Tony Gilroy, the creative force behind the critically acclaimed Andor series, has hinted at a chilling development in the Star Wars universe. In a revealing interview with Business Insider, Gilroy disclosed that Disney and Lucasfilm are actively working on a secret Star Wars horror project. While details remain under wraps, Gilroy's comments have sparked excitement and speculation among fans eager to see the franchise delve deeper into the Dark Side.

Whether it will be a TV series, a movie, or another format remains a mystery, and there's no information yet on who will be steering this project creatively. Fans might have to wait years for further details, but Gilroy's remarks suggest that Disney is open to innovative storytelling within the Star Wars universe.

"The right creator, and the right moment, and the right vibe … you can do anything,” Gilroy remarked, reflecting on his experience with Andor. “So, my hope is that the show connects, and then we can pass along the favor that we were given from 'Mandalorian,' and we can pass along a good healthy backwind to someone else who wants to do something else cool."

The idea of a Star Wars horror project has long been a dream for many fans, including Star Wars icon Mark Hamill. While the franchise has traditionally catered to a broad audience, there is still ample room to explore its darker, more sinister aspects. Some spinoffs have already ventured into scarier territory, but a major, big-budget horror project would be unprecedented.
